Penn National confirms casino purchases
Tuesday, Nov. 23, 1999 | 10:37 a.m.
THE ASSOCIATED PRESS
WYOMISSING, Penn. -- Penn National Gaming Inc. said Monday it plans to purchase all the assets of two Mississippi casinos from Hollywood Park Inc., a gaming and entertainment holding company based in Inglewood, Calif.
Terms were not disclosed for the purchase of the Casino Magic resort in Bay St. Louis and the Boomtown Biloxi casino.
Penn National, based in Wyomissing, Penn., owns and conducts betting at Penn National Race Course thoroughbred race track, Pocono Downs Racetracks, Charlestown Races and nine off-track wagering facilities in Pennsylvania.
The company posted $164.3 million of revenue in the last 12 months.
